Tonto, the ever controversial actress and wanna-be singer, took to her Facebook page to add her voice in a rather disdainful manner at what she perceives is the government’s lack of direction.
Actress Tonto Dikeh Ridicules Nigerian Government Over New Law
As the debate over the Anti-GayLaw in Nigeria gathers momentum, many celebrities have either added their voices for or against the law but star Nollywood actress, is neither here nor there as her contribution to the argument is that of ridicule, mockery and derision at the government of Nigeria.
